Rock-fill impervious face dam is a main type of earth dams. It has advantages of strong adaptability, easy access to construction material, machine construction, short construction period and low cost, etc. It has been widely used in the design of hydraulic structural engineering, and much practical experiences and research results have been achieved. It is very competitive in the selection of dam types.In the engineering design, selection of the dam type is very important, especially in the area of strong earthquakes. For a rock-fill impervious face dam, the stress and deformation of the impervious membrane and the rock fill are the most sensitive part of the dam, their design safety is very important for dam seepage and stability. This thesis first analyzed the type and performance of rock-fill impervious face dams in strong earthquake area in the country and abroad, which provided reference for selection of dam type in the Xiatianji reservoir area; static and dynamic 3 axial testing were performed for different design scheme; stress and strain, as well as permanent deformation and dynamic stability of the dam under a 8th scale earthquake were studied using a 3-d finite element nonlinear calculation method.The pattern of stress and strain distribution of the rock-fill dam is revealed through the calculation and analytic study, which provides important basis for design of the dam structure and its antiseismic stability. This research has important reference value for design and construction of similar engineering works.
